Sobre este artículo

Natural history Darwin & evolution . 1st. Ed. Pub. Michael Joseph. 1994-97. Two volume set. 8vo. Spotting to text block edges o/w. fine hardbacks in nr. fine dws. with gently sunned spines. ‘Damaged’ stamp to bottom edge of ‘Evolution’s High Priest’ though no damage is apparent. Out-of-print. Two part biography of the the prophet of the new world of science, and a symbol of the advancing middle classes.
